Historically the area was served by a tram line that operated until 1959, and its former route is now followed by bus route 389. Today, several bus services connect Bellevue Hill to the city and surrounding suburbs
Yes, Bellevue Hill features several heritage‑listed locations, such as the historic Fairfax House (Ginagulla Road) and the Queen Anne home Caerleon. These sites reflect the suburb’s rich architectural history and are within a short drive of the unit
The suburb is predominantly professional, with around 40 % of residents working as Professionals and a significant proportion employed as Managers. A majority of households speak only English at home, and the community includes a mix of long‑time locals and newer residents
